The key cards that are included with the renault Clio are small electronic devices with transponder chips, which transmits radio frequencies and is unique to your specific car. They are programmed to communicate with the immobiliser as well as other systems within your vehicle. When you insert the key into the ignition the key sends a signal to the chip, and it responds with an identifier that allows your vehicle to start. This is a great feature for your Renault Clio as it is more secure and safer than traditional keys.

It can be difficult to replace your lost car key card. The majority of dealers have to get the replacement from the manufacturer, which could take a week or more. If you want to accelerate the process, you could hire a locksmith who can cut and program the new key for you. This is a quicker and less expensive option than the dealer.

Genuine Renault key card comes with a variety of functions that allow you to control the central locking system, switch on your horn and lights, and manage your audio system settings like volume. It's small and looks a bit like an credit card, and it communicates with the vehicle to which it's connected.

Hands-free cards may be damaged, but they are able to be repaired or changed. Replace the battery as the best place to begin. This is a simple and easy process that can be accomplished at home. Another solution is to clean the contacts on the key card using cotton swabs and alcohol. They can become dirty over time, which can cause the fob to stop working.
